Output ac2883e51a8398b540765ea36ba276a7eaaf3134b9abed9a7dec04978ed3386e:47

value
105496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21103011c90d0b83e9b36a89fd6ca6d492cbf20 OP_EQUAL
address
3KP9PkjzBz4hmfXq9Tj8jx9U7YryjrEpnv
transaction
ac2883e51a8398b540765ea36ba276a7eaaf3134b9abed9a7dec04978ed3386e
spent
true